Postby dodecahedron on Mon Mar 17, 2003 3:35 pm

yes, that's the 48x Samsung 50-spindle.

don't know who makes them, but similar discs (similar in design, label arrangement etc.) 32x Samsungs are made by Prodisc

Code: Select all
ATIP:              97m 32s 19f
Disc Manufacturer: Prodisc Technology Inc.
Reflective layer:  Dye (Short strategy; e.g. Phthalocyanine)
Media type:        CD-Recordable
Recording Speeds:  min. unknown - max. unknown
nominal Capacity:  702.83MB (79m 59s 74f / LBA: 359849)


so maybe the 48x are also Prodisc?

actually i think Prodisc are supposed to be rather good, as a "second choice" brand, after the first tier: Taiyo Yuden, Verbatim/Mitsubishi Chem., Mitsui.
if i hadn't stocked up on Verbatims i would probably buy that 50-spindle of 24x Samsung myself.

my burner is a Plextor 40x, i haven't burned any Prodiscs on it (yet). sorry can't help.

according to the Media Compatibility With CD-RW Drives thread, some Samsung Prodisc 24x burned 40x on Lite-On 48125W and 52246S drives.
